Output 3a50326508bbd1ced80d66b2017f37b710f6a94debf99a722a1265cbc5a01a83:1

value
592928872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7ef51e02be720054354f3a02de5f70067f6a306 OP_EQUAL
address
3GzyTp5Z54iDR4MwJds9AfjUdY779RsrpT
transaction
3a50326508bbd1ced80d66b2017f37b710f6a94debf99a722a1265cbc5a01a83
spent
true